Realistic Study Techniques That Slowly Improve Memory Without Pressure

imperfect routines still work

People often believe routines must be strict to be effective. That sounds nice but breaks quickly in real life. You miss one day, then another, and suddenly the whole system feels useless. A loose routine works better. You study when possible, skip when needed, and return without guilt. That uneven pattern still builds consistency over time.

There is also a strange expectation that routines should feel smooth. They rarely do. Some days feel focused, others feel slow and distracted. Both are part of the same process. What matters is returning again and again, even when it feels unproductive.

Messy consistency beats perfect planning almost every time. It looks unorganized from outside, but inside, it creates steady improvement.

attention shifts naturally

Trying to hold focus for long periods usually fails. Attention moves on its own, even when you try to control it. Instead of forcing it, it helps to notice when it fades and adjust accordingly.

You might start strong, then feel distracted after twenty minutes. That is normal. Take a short break, then come back. Ignoring that signal only makes things worse.

Focus works better in waves. Accepting that pattern reduces frustration. You stop expecting unrealistic concentration and start working with your natural rhythm.

reading is not enough

Reading feels like progress because it is easy to do. But understanding requires more than just reading lines again and again. You need to interact with the material in some way.

That could mean writing small notes, asking questions, or trying to explain ideas. These actions force your brain to process information actively.

Passive reading creates familiarity, not memory. Active engagement builds deeper understanding. It feels slower, but the results last longer.

writing reveals confusion

Many people avoid writing because it feels time-consuming. But writing exposes what you actually understand. When you try to put ideas into words, gaps become visible.

Those gaps are useful. They show exactly where you need to focus. Without writing, confusion stays hidden under the surface.

Your writing does not need to be neat. Rough points, broken sentences, unfinished thoughts all work. The goal is clarity, not presentation.

small gaps strengthen recall

Revisiting information immediately after learning feels helpful, but small gaps improve memory more. When time passes, your brain has to work harder to recall.

That effort strengthens connections. It makes information easier to remember later. Immediate repetition feels smooth but does not challenge memory enough.

Spacing your review sessions creates stronger retention. It also reduces the need for last-minute cramming before exams.

distractions need boundaries

Completely removing distractions is difficult. Instead, setting boundaries works better. You decide when to engage and when to ignore.

For example, you can allow short breaks for checking your phone after finishing a task. That keeps distractions controlled instead of constant.

Mental distractions also matter. Thoughts wander naturally. Bringing attention back gently is more effective than forcing focus aggressively.

mixing tasks keeps mind active

Doing the same task for too long reduces attention. Switching between different topics or methods can refresh your mind.

You might read for a while, then solve problems, then review notes. That variation keeps the brain engaged. It prevents boredom from building up.

However, too much switching can break concentration. Keep changes balanced and intentional.

explaining tests understanding

Explaining something is one of the simplest ways to check if you understand it. If you struggle to explain clearly, there is a gap.

You do not need a teacher or audience. Speaking out loud works. It forces you to organize thoughts and simplify ideas.

This method also builds confidence. You become more comfortable with the material over time.

rest improves thinking

Rest is often seen as wasted time, but it supports learning directly. Without rest, the brain becomes less efficient.

Short breaks during study sessions help maintain focus. Sleep helps organize and store information. Ignoring rest reduces the quality of learning.

Even a few minutes of pause can reset your attention. It prevents mental fatigue from building too quickly.

slow learning builds depth

Fast learning feels productive but often leads to shallow understanding. Slow learning allows deeper processing.

You take time to understand concepts properly instead of rushing through them. That creates a stronger foundation.

Progress may feel slower, but retention improves. Over time, this approach becomes more effective.

avoiding overload matters

Trying to learn too much at once creates confusion. The brain handles limited information better.

Breaking content into smaller sections makes it easier to manage. You understand one part, then move forward.

This approach reduces stress and improves clarity. It also makes learning feel more achievable.

revisiting keeps memory fresh

Returning to old material helps maintain memory. Without revision, information fades quickly.

Quick reviews are enough. You do not need to start from the beginning each time. Just refreshing key points helps.

Regular revision builds confidence. You realize how much you remember.

body condition affects focus

Physical state influences mental performance. Sitting too long or feeling uncomfortable reduces concentration.

Small actions like stretching or adjusting posture can help. These changes seem minor but improve focus slightly.

Taking care of basic needs like hydration also supports better thinking.

flexible structure works best

Rigid schedules often fail because they do not adapt. Flexible structures adjust to daily changes.

Instead of fixed hours, focus on completing tasks. Study when you have energy, rest when needed.

Flexibility keeps the routine sustainable. It prevents burnout and frustration.

simple methods are effective

Complex systems are not necessary for learning. Simple methods often work just as well.

Reading, writing, recalling, and reviewing form a strong base. These do not require special tools.

Focusing on basics reduces confusion. It keeps learning straightforward and manageable.

consistency creates results

Regular effort matters more than perfect execution. Small actions repeated daily create progress.

Missing a day does not break the process. Returning quickly matters more. That ability to restart builds strong habits.

Consistency turns learning into a natural part of daily life.
